    Where to Find Your Vintage Alfa Romeo

    Alright, so you're itching to find your own vintage Alfa Romeo cars for sale. Where do you begin? Thankfully, the world of classic car shopping offers several avenues to explore. Online marketplaces. Websites like Hemmings, ClassicCars.com, and eBay Motors are great starting points. These platforms often feature a wide array of Alfa Romeos, from project cars to meticulously restored gems. Be sure to check the seller's reputation and carefully review the car's description and images before making contact. Classic car dealers. Specialty dealers are a great way to find high-quality cars. These dealers are experts in classic cars and can provide valuable insights into the vehicle's history, condition, and potential issues. They can also offer services like restoration, maintenance, and parts sourcing. Classic car auctions. Auctions are exciting places to find your dream car, as well as a great way to meet other enthusiasts. Auctions like those held by RM Sotheby's and Gooding & Company regularly feature Alfa Romeos. It's a thrilling experience, but it’s super important to do your homework and be prepared to bid. Alfa Romeo clubs and forums. Joining an Alfa Romeo club or online forum is a fantastic way to connect with other enthusiasts, share information, and potentially find cars for sale. Members often have first access to cars and can offer valuable advice and guidance. Remember, patience is key.     Conducting Thorough Inspections

    Before you whip out your wallet, you've got to make sure the vintage Alfa Romeo cars for sale is the real deal. Doing a thorough inspection is a MUST. The first step is to check the car's documentation. Make sure the VIN matches the title and that the car's history is well-documented. Once you have this, you can move on to the physical inspection. Look closely at the body. Check for rust, dents, and signs of previous accidents. Pay special attention to areas like the floor pans, rocker panels, and wheel arches, as these are common spots for rust. Next, inspect the engine. Does it start easily? Does it run smoothly, or does it have any strange noises? Check for leaks. Check the engine's compression, too, as this is a good indicator of its overall health. Also, take a close look at the interior. Are the seats in good condition? Does the dashboard have any cracks or damage? Check the functionality of the gauges, lights, and other electrical components. Go for a test drive! How does the car handle? Does it steer straight? Are the brakes effective? Listen for any unusual sounds. Also, bring a mechanic or expert with you! They can spot any potential problems that you might miss.

    The Restoration Process

    So, you’ve found your vintage Alfa Romeo cars for sale, and it needs a bit of TLC. The idea of restoring a vintage car can be both exciting and daunting. Many owners embrace the idea, and the results can be stunning. But it's also a big undertaking that requires careful planning, skilled workmanship, and a good dose of patience. Planning and Preparation. Before you dive into a restoration, create a detailed plan. Decide what level of restoration you want to achieve – from a basic refresh to a full-blown concours-winning restoration. Research and gather information about the car's history, original specifications, and any available documentation. Finding a Qualified Specialist. One of the most important decisions you'll make is choosing a qualified restoration specialist. Look for a shop with experience restoring Alfa Romeos, a solid reputation, and a proven track record. Visit the shop, inspect their facilities, and talk to their previous customers. The Restoration Process. The restoration process usually starts with disassembling the car and removing all of the parts. Each component is assessed, and then the body is stripped down to bare metal. The bodywork is done to remove any rust, repair dents, and return the car to its original shape. Then, the body is painted and the car is reassembled with the new and restored parts. Costs and Time. A vintage car restoration can take months, or even years, and the cost can vary widely depending on the complexity of the project and the quality of the work. Be prepared to invest significant time and money in the restoration process. However, the end result is a truly unique vehicle.

    Maintenance and Care

    Owning a vintage Alfa Romeo cars for sale isn't just about the initial purchase and restoration; it's also about ongoing maintenance and care. A well-maintained vintage Alfa Romeo will reward you with years of enjoyment. Regular maintenance is key to keeping your car running and looking its best. Regular Servicing. Make sure to follow the manufacturer's recommended service schedule. This includes oil changes, filter replacements, and checking and replacing fluids. Also, keep an eye on the brakes, tires, and suspension. If you're not a skilled mechanic, find a specialist who is experienced in working on vintage Alfa Romeos. Storage. If you don't use your car every day, proper storage is important. Store the car in a clean, dry, and secure environment. Use a car cover to protect the paint, and consider using a battery tender to keep the battery charged. Before storing the car for the winter, prepare the car by changing the oil, adding fuel stabilizer, and protecting the engine. Driving. When you drive the car, remember that vintage Alfa Romeos weren't built with modern technology, like the cars of today. Drive with care and be mindful of other drivers. Avoid harsh acceleration and braking, and take your time. Vintage cars are meant to be enjoyed. By following these guidelines, you can ensure that your car runs well for years.
